2. Compatibility Information

It is critical to verify compatibility before purchasing and installing this control assembly. This part is designed to be compatible with specific U-Line refrigerator models. Please compare your existing part and model number carefully to ensure a correct fit.

2.1. Important Comparison Guidelines

  • Compare Part Numbers: Ensure the new part number (80-54097-00 or CKD097-00X) matches or is a designated replacement for your old part number.
  • Visual Inspection: Carefully compare the physical appearance, terminals, water outlet, and support structure of your old part with the images provided. Differences in these aspects may indicate incompatibility.
  • Model Number Verification: Locate your appliance's model number, typically found on a label inside the fresh food section, on the side wall, ceiling, or behind a lower kick plate. Refer to the list of compatible models below.

4. Installation Guidance

Installation of refrigerator control assemblies typically requires technical knowledge and adherence to safety protocols. It is highly recommended that installation be performed by a qualified appliance technician.

4.1. Safety Precautions

  • Disconnect Power: Always unplug the refrigerator from the power outlet or turn off the circuit breaker before beginning any installation or repair work.
  • Wear Protective Gear: Use appropriate personal protective equipment, such as gloves, to prevent injury.
  • Handle with Care: The thermostat probe is delicate; avoid bending or kinking it sharply.

4.2. General Installation Steps (Consult a Professional)

  1. Access the Old Control: Locate and carefully remove the access panel or housing covering the existing control assembly.
  2. Disconnect Wiring: Note the position of all wires connected to the old control. It is advisable to take photos for reference. Disconnect the wires.
  3. Remove Old Control: Detach the old control assembly from its mounting.
  4. Install New Control: Mount the GSPUSA control assembly in the same location using the provided hardware. Ensure it is securely fastened.
  5. Connect Wiring: Reconnect the electrical wires to the new control assembly, ensuring all connections are secure and match the original configuration. This unit features original connectors for a precise fit.
  6. Install Knob: Attach the control knob to the shaft of the new assembly.
  7. Restore Access: Replace any access panels or housing removed earlier.
  8. Restore Power: Plug the refrigerator back into the power outlet or turn on the circuit breaker.

5. Operating Instructions

The refrigerator control assembly regulates the internal temperature of your U-Line appliance. Operation is straightforward once installed.

  • Temperature Adjustment: Rotate the control knob to select the desired temperature setting. Lower numbers typically correspond to warmer temperatures, while higher numbers indicate colder settings.
  • Monitoring: Allow several hours for the refrigerator to reach the new temperature setting after adjustment. Use a refrigerator thermometer to verify the internal temperature.

7. Troubleshooting

If your refrigerator is not functioning correctly after installing the control assembly, consider the following troubleshooting steps:

  • Re-verify Compatibility: Double-check that the installed control assembly is indeed the correct part for your specific U-Line model. Refer to Section 2.
  • Check Connections: Ensure all electrical connections are secure and correctly wired according to the original configuration.
  • Power Supply: Confirm that the refrigerator is receiving power and that the circuit breaker has not tripped.
  • Professional Assistance: If issues persist, it is advisable to contact a qualified appliance technician for diagnosis and repair.
